Computer Science Minor Quick Tab

Credit Hours: 18 (beyond prerequisite courses)

Prerequisite courses
MATH 1120 or MATH 1231(3 hours)

Required core courses
CSCI 1111 (3 hours) Introduction to Programming with Java
CSCI 1311 (3 hours) Discrete Structures I
CSCI 1112 (3 hours) Algorithms and Data Structures
CSCI 2113 (3 hours) Software Engineering I
CSCI upper-level electives (6 hours)

Upper-Level Electives:
Choose at least 2 from courses requiring CSCI 2113 or above (excluding CSCI 2312 and cross-listed courses). See list of undergraduate courses in the University Bulletin. Other electives may be substituted, as appropriate, upon approval by your minor advisor.

Special Graduation Requirements:
At least 15 credits in Computer Science courses must be completed at GW.
To satisfactorily complete a minor in Computer Science, a student must have a minimum GPA of 2.2 in all the Computer Science course.
